[英]How can I change default backup location for oracle11g using RMAn?
由于磁盘空间不足,我想更换到另一个驱动器。
如何使用RMAN将oracle使用的备份文件的默认位置更改为另一个驱动器?
默认情况下,它位于变量的ORACLE_HOME
文件夹中。
编辑:
发现像我这样的问题,一些链接在这里 ,但他们并没有帮助。
我的脚本如下所示:
run {
allocate channel d1 type disk;
allocate channel d2 type disk;
backup
format 'd:/backups/%U.bkp'
database plus archivelog;
release channel d1;
release channel d2;
}
编辑:通过运行上述脚本,备份将永远不会完成
如果使用RMAN
执行BACKUP
操作,则备份集/备份片/映像副本/的位置由ALLOCATE CHANNEL
命令确定。
run
{
allocate channel d1 device type disk format 'd:/backups/%U.bkp';
backup database include current controlfile;
release channel d1;
}
如果没有为磁盘通道指定位置,Oracle会将该位置默认为$ ORACLE_HOME,因为这是Oracle知道存在的路径。
使用Oracle RMAN,您现在可以备份到Cloud / Amazon S3,请查看以下内容:
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.